Spain

Holiday Properties in La Mata%2C Torrevieja

"Browse holiday rentals in La Mata%2C Torrevieja, Spain. Discover our properties and find your perfect European getaway."

No properties found in La Mata%2C Torrevieja, Spain.

Browse properties in Spain →